Applications • Repeaters • Mobile Infrastructure • Defense/Aerospace • LTE / WCDMA / EDGE / CDMA • General Purpose Wireless • IF amplifier, RF driver amplifier • Military Communications TGA4928 High Linearity LNA Gain Block Product Features • Frequency Range: 0.
05 – 4.
0 GHz • NF: 2.
1 dB (@ 1.
9 GHz) • Output IP3: +36 dBm (@1.
9 GHz, 4 dBm/tone Pout) • P1dB :+21 dBm (@ 1.
9 GHz) • Small Signal Gain: 14 dB (@ 1.
9 GHz) • +5V Single Supply, 85 mA Current • Chip Dimensions: 1.
49 x 0.
85 x 0.
085 mm Functional Block Diagram General Description The TriQuint TGA4928 is a high linearity Low Noise Amplifier.
The amplifier is fabricated using TriQuint's TQPED process.
It is internally matched and only requires an external RF choke and blocking/bypass capacitors for operation from a single +5V supply.
The internal active bias circuit also enables stable operation over bias and temperature variations.
The TGA4928 covers the 0.
05−4.
